Demi Lovato is 19 years old and she is hitting her career high. When she was in the 7th grade, she was bullied. Last year during an interview with 20/20, she said that she has had a “really unhealthy relationship with food” ever since she was a little girl because of more bullying. When she was 11, she started cutting her wrists because of depression and girls at school. She said “They called me a wh*** and told me I was fat and ugly. I shouldn’t have listened, but I took it to heart and it hurt. I thought maybe I didn’t have friends because I was too fat.” She would make herself sick everyday. Her mom was worried s0 she earned her high school diploma through home schooling.  Here is a video of her talking about being bullied:

She started her acting career with Barney and Friends where she met her long-time friend Selena Gomez.  When she was older, she audtioned for the Disney Channel movie Camp Rock. She received the lead role and she got to work with Joe Jonas and the rest of the Jonas Brothers. In 2008, she got her own Disney Channel show, Sonny with a Chance. Later that year, she was in Princess Protection Program with Selena Gomez. In September 2009, she started working on Camp Rock 2: The Final Jam. Now she has three albums out. Her first one was Don’t Forget. Her second one was Here We Go Again. Her third one is Unbroken. Cher Lloyd is 18 years old and from England. She was 16 when she auditioned for the British X-Factor. She was on the same season as now big British boy-band and hearthrob of many teenage girls, One Direction. She placed fourth in the finale. After the finale, she was signed to the Syco record label. Her first single, Swagger Jagger, was released on July 31, 2011. Her first album “Sticks and Stones”  was released in November of 2011. This album comes out in the US sometime in September. “With Ur Love” was her second single released. Her third and final song, which I love, is “Want U Back”.
